Abstract

The utility model discloses a kind of coil panel component and electromagnetic cooking appliance, wherein, the coil panel component includes coil panel seat, is respectively arranged on the special-shaped coils winding and multiple first magnetic stripes of the coil panel seat, the special-shaped coils winding is in a ring, it has the multiple convex portions set along ring weekly interval, each convex portion is outwardly with respect to adjacent part and formed by a part for the special-shaped coils winding, and the recess of the special-shaped coils winding is formed between convex portion described in adjacent two;Multiple first magnetic stripes are distributed along the special-shaped coils winding ring weekly interval, and the coil panel seat is provided with the first winding region for the special-shaped coils winding winding, and the first winding region is groove, and first magnetic stripe is set across the first winding region.Technical solutions of the utility model can improve magnetic field's regularity everywhere on coil panel seat so that pan is uniformly heated.

Background technology
The coil panel of existing use Electromagnetic Heating mode, the coil set thereon is generally concentric circles winding, concentric circles around The coil panel of group, the magnetic field of winding middle circle position is eager to excel with respect to the magnetic field at winding center and peripheral other positions, and pan adds When hot, the temperature of correspondence winding middle circle position is high with respect to other positions, and such pan each several part is heated uneven, easily leads Pan is caused to be burned, deform and cook the problems such as effect is not good.

The utility model proposes a kind of coil panel component.
In the utility model embodiment, as shown in figure 1, the coil panel component is used for electromagnetic cooking appliance, including coil Disk seat 10, special-shaped coils winding 20 and multiple first magnetic stripes 30, wherein, special-shaped coils winding 20 is located at coil panel seat 10, In a ring, it has the multiple convex portions 21 set along ring weekly interval to the special-shaped coils winding 20, and each convex portion 21 is by institute The part for stating special-shaped coils winding 20 is outwardly with respect to adjacent part and is formed, and institute is formed between convex portion 21 described in adjacent two State the recess 22 of special-shaped coils winding 20.Multiple first magnetic stripes 30 located at the coil panel seat 10, and along the special-shaped coils around Group 20 ring weekly intervals distribution.The coil panel seat 10 is provided with the first winding region for the winding of special-shaped coils winding 20, The first winding region is groove, and first magnetic stripe 30 is set across the first winding region.
Specifically, coil panel seat 10 is used to support special-shaped coils winding 20, according to Ampere's law, it is distributed along ring weekly interval Convex portion 21 and recess 22 change the Distribution of Magnetic Field situation in coil panel seat 10, and the magnetic field that convex portion 21 is produced is mainly distributed on coil 10 outer positions of disk seat, and the magnetic field that recess 22 is produced is mainly distributed on the inner position of coil panel seat 10, so, it is only necessary to One group of coil windings is set to expand the distribution in magnetic field.
First magnetic stripe 30 is set across the first winding region specifically, the first magnetic stripe 30 extends outwardly from interior, and its two ends surpasses Go out the interior outside in the first winding region.For example, in one embodiment, the first magnetic stripe 30 is arranged on coil with special-shaped coils winding 20 The same side of disk seat 10.In another embodiment, the first magnetic stripe 30 is separately positioned on coil panel seat 10 with special-shaped coils winding 20 Relative both sides.
In technical solutions of the utility model, special-shaped coils winding 20 is provided with coil panel seat 10, wherein, special-shaped coils winding 20 in a ring, and with along ring weekly interval set multiple convex portions 21, each convex portion 21 by special-shaped coils winding 20 a part It is outwardly with respect to adjacent part and formed, it is recess 22 between convex portion 21.Convex portion 21 is produced close to the outside of coil panel seat 10 Magnetic field act predominantly on outer position, recess 22 is inner to be set, and the magnetic field of generation acts predominantly on inner position, such as This, it is only necessary to set one group of coil windings to expand the distribution in magnetic field.Simultaneously as convex portion 21 and recess 22 are to interlock Set, namely inner magnetic field and outer magnetic field are staggered, its distribution is more uniform so that the overall heating of coil panel component It is more uniform, so as to improve the heating effect of coil panel component.By being correspondingly arranged the first magnetic on special-shaped coils winding 20 The mode of bar 30, so as to form more preferable magnet accumulating cap so that heating effect is more preferable.
First magnetic stripe 30 is across the first winding region, and for example in one embodiment, it can be specifically, described The first magnetic stripe 30 correspondence convex portion 21 is set, and outside is set in the convex portion 21.Due to coil panel seat 10 in, plus The distribution of thermal region is substantially corresponding with the distribution of magnetic field intensity, i.e., the stronger region in magnetic field, heating effect in coil panel seat 10 Also it is stronger.By way of being correspondingly arranged the first magnetic stripe 30 in convex portion 21, under the magnet accumulating cap of first magnetic stripe 30, convex portion 21 Magnetic field it is stronger, and magnetic field concentration distributed areas are formed at the convex portion 21, thus also correspond to be formed in convex portion 21 one plus Thermal center (-tre), multiple convex portions 21 form multiple scattered heated centers.Because recess 22 is not provided with the first magnetic stripe 30, at the recess 22 Magnetic field it is weaker, thus magnetic field on coil panel seat 10 is spaced apart in power, namely multiple heated centers are spaced apart, So as to avoid the overlapping of heated center so that the overall heating of coil panel seat 10 is more uniform, coil panel seat 10 is improved Heating effect.
In another embodiment, the correspondence of the first magnetic stripe 30 recess 22 is set, and inside and outside the recess 22 Side is set.So under the magnet accumulating cap of first magnetic stripe 30, the magnetic field of recess 22 is stronger, and magnetic field is formed at the recess 22 Integrated distribution region, therefore also correspond in one heated center of formation of recess 22, multiple recesses 22 form multiple scattered add Thermal center (-tre).Similarly, because convex portion 21 is not provided with the first magnetic stripe 30, the magnetic field at the convex portion 21 is weaker, thus on coil panel seat 10 Magnetic field be spaced apart in power, namely multiple heated centers are spaced apart, so as to avoid the overlapping of heated center, are made Obtain the overall heating of coil panel seat 10 more uniform, improve the heating effect of coil panel seat 10.
In other embodiments, first magnetic stripe 30 simultaneously the correspondence recess 22 and it is adjacent with the recess 22 described in Convex portion 21 is set, for example, the interior zone that the inner correspondence of first magnetic stripe 30 is limited positioned at convex portion 21 described in one, described The perimeter that the outer end correspondence of first magnetic stripe 30 is limited positioned at the recess 22.Said first magnetic stripe 30 can be by Magnetic induction line is guided to the outside of recess 22 and the inner side of the convex portion 21, so that the outside of the recess 22 and the convex portion 21 Inner side is respectively provided with magnetic induction line distribution, so so that the Distribution of Magnetic Field of outboard locations is more uniform in special-shaped coils winding 20, namely So that the heating effect on the special-shaped coils winding 20 is more uniform.
Preferably, each recess 22 is correspondingly provided with two first magnetic stripes 30, this two first magnetic stripes 30 A magnetic stripe pair is constituted, in the first magnetic stripe 30 described in the two of the magnetic stripe centering from outer end towards the inner in being gradually distance from setting, and is in Splayed is distributed.In the present embodiment, one first magnetic stripe 30 is respectively provided between the same recess 22 and two adjacent convex portions 21, from And make it that Distribution of Magnetic Field situation of the recess 22 in the both sides of adjacent two convex portions 21 is more consistent, namely make it that magnetic field is more equal everywhere It is even.
Further, the coil panel component also includes the making toroidal coil winding 40 for being located at coil panel seat 10 and many Individual second magnetic stripe 50, the coil panel seat 10 is provided with the second winding region for the winding of making toroidal coil winding 40, institute The second winding region is stated for groove;Multiple second magnetic stripes 50 are and described along the circumferentially-spaced distribution of the making toroidal coil winding 40 Second magnetic stripe 50 is set across the second winding region, to cause the inner of second magnetic stripe 50 to be located at second winding The interior zone that region is limited, perimeter of its outer end correspondence positioned at the second winding region.According to Ampere's law, annulus Magnetic field produced by shape coil windings 40 is uniformly distributed along ring week, and continuously distributed circular or annular is formed in coil panel and is added Thermal region, so that heating of the coil panel in interior foreign side upwards is more uniform, as shown in Fig. 2 the circle that dotted line is surrounded The heating region that domain is formed by making toroidal coil winding 40.And what the second magnetic stripe 50 was equally produced to making toroidal coil winding 40 Play magnet accumulating cap in magnetic field.
Further, it is alternate inside and outside special-shaped coils winding 20 and making toroidal coil winding 40 to set.Coil panel includes one Or multiple special-shaped coils windings 20, and, one or more making toroidal coil windings 40 pass through inside and outside alternate setting special-shaped coils Winding 20 and making toroidal coil winding 40, make upward in interior foreign side along ring week scattered small heated center and continuous heating region It is spaced apart, to ensure uniformity that coil panel is heated upwards in interior foreign side, it is to avoid the heating inside coil panel is too strong, meanwhile, Small heated center and large-scale laser heating region are arranged at intervals, multiple heated centers are uniformly introduced in coil panel, Further to improve the heating effect that coil panel is overall.
In an embodiment of the present utility model, special-shaped coils winding 20 is located at the periphery of making toroidal coil winding 40, phase Answer, be centrally formed a center heating region in coil panel seat 10, formd outside the center heating region multiple scattered Heated center.In the embodiment, it is contemplated that each scattered heated center and the range of scatter in laser heating region, make outside Overlapping or blind area is not produced between the laser heating region of between heated center and external heat center and inside;Meanwhile, examine Consider coil panel seat 10 production, it is to avoid the connecting portion knuckle between the convex portion 21 of special-shaped coils winding 20 and recess 22 it is excessive and Cause winding difficult.Therefore, the quantity of the convex portion 21 of special-shaped coils winding 20 is set to 4~10, and preferably 6,6 are disperseed Heated center between and between the circular laser heating region in the middle part of coil panel, without overlapping, and without excessive Heating blind area caused by separation distance, so as to ensure that the uniformity of coil panel heating.Certainly, in other embodiments, circle Loop coil winding 40 may also be arranged on the outside of special-shaped coils winding 20.
It is shape when special-shaped coils winding 20 is disposed on the periphery of making toroidal coil winding 40 in above-described embodiment Into more preferable Distribution of Magnetic Field situation, the first magnetic stripe 30 and the second magnetic stripe 50 can be configured as follows:Described in one Magnetic stripe described in two magnetic stripes 50 and one is in composition one magnetic stripe group, and each magnetic stripe group, the outer end of second magnetic stripe 50 refers to To between the first magnetic stripe 30 described in two.Namely the second magnetic stripe 50 and two first magnetic stripes 30 in same magnetic stripe group are in a font point Cloth.Because each magnetic stripe is to being that corresponding recess 22 is set, and between two first magnetic stripes 30 of outer end sensing of the second magnetic stripe 50, That is the outer end of the second magnetic stripe 50 is directed to the setting of recess 22.The outer end of second magnetic stripe 50 and the inner distance of two first magnetic stripes 30 Relatively near, poly- magnetic effect is stronger, then stronger magnetic field is correspondingly formed near the recess 22, namely forms a heated center, multiple Recess 22 is correspondingly formed multiple heated centers, each heating midfeather distribution, so as to avoid the overlapping of heated center so that line Enclose the overall heating of disk seat 10 more uniform, improve the heating effect of coil panel seat 10.Simultaneously as each magnetic stripe centering First magnetic stripe 30 is inwards gradually to be tilted from the outside of recess 22 towards the direction being located remotely from each other, namely the first magnetic stripe 30 is court The position of convex portion 21 is inclined, then the first magnetic stripe 30 is by introduction by magnetic field to convex portion 21, so that convex portion 21 is also with stronger Heating effect so that avoid heat blind area generation.As shown in Fig. 2 the border circular areas that dotted line is surrounded is making toroidal coil The heating region that winding 40 is formed, during the enclosed region that the dotted line of the region of special-shaped coils winding 20 is surrounded is heating The heart.
Preferably, the special-shaped coils winding 20 and making toroidal coil winding 40 are arranged concentrically.In this way, being conducive to each several part Magnetic field's regularity.The radially extending along the making toroidal coil winding 40 of second magnetic stripe 50, and in the recess 22 Heart line is overlapped with the radial direction of the making toroidal coil winding 40, the magnetic stripe centering two described in the relative institute of the first magnetic stripe 30 State the second magnetic stripe 50 to be symmetrical arranged, so, it is possible to further enhance being uniformly distributed for magnetic field.
In the embodiment, if setting the second magnetic stripe 50 excessive, the second magnetic stripe 50 is caused to be arranged too closely, increase by second The cost of magnetic stripe 50;If setting the second magnetic stripe 50 very few, it is unfavorable for the scattered of magnetic field, therefore the quantity of second magnetic stripe 50 For 4-10 roots, preferably 6.
In the above-described embodiments, coil panel seat 10 can be pure flat formula coil panel seat.Special-shaped coils winding 20 and/or annulus At grade, accordingly, scattered heated center and/or laser heating region is also distributed about the equal winding of shape coil windings 40 On same plane, it is adaptable to which flat pan is heated.
In the above-described embodiments, coil panel seat 10 can also be plano-concave formula coil panel seat, including the week tried to get to the heart of a matter and tried to get to the heart of a matter certainly The annular side portions that edge is upwardly extended, special-shaped coils winding 20 is located at trying to get to the heart of a matter or sidepiece, when special-shaped coils winding 20, which is located at, tries to get to the heart of a matter, Try to get to the heart of a matter to form scattered heated center, to improve the heating intensity tried to get to the heart of a matter;When special-shaped coils winding 20 is located at sidepiece, sidepiece shape Into scattered heated center, to improve the problem of sidepiece heating intensity during Electromagnetic Heating is not enough, a variety of culinary art demands are adapted to.
